Links to partner organizations

The CGLQ collaborates with numerous organizations and institutions that share its mission of defending LGBT rights. Here are a few online resources of partner and allied organizations:

  • CReACC-DiversitéS – Centre for research and cultural and community activities on diversity, a partner of the CGLQ in developing prevention and awareness tools
  • IRQR (Iranian Railroad Queer Refugees) – an organization supporting LGBT refugees, which provides support to the CGLQ
  • ILGA (International Lesbian, Gay, Bisexual, Trans and Intersex Association) – international federation of LGBT organizations of which the CGLQ has been a board member
  • ECOSOC / United Nations – the Economic and Social Council of the United Nations, with which the CGLQ holds observer status
  • Quebec Human Rights and Youth Rights Commission – Quebec institution responsible for ensuring compliance with the Charter of Human Rights and Freedoms
